TRAGEDIES.
WOM'AN KILLS THREE CHILDREN." THEN SHOOTS HERSELF. Received April 6, 10.10 a.m. SYDNEY, April 6. Noumean advices state that a Madame Soulard, in a fit of insanity, shot her three children dead and then herself. She lies in a critical condition. MURDER AND SUICIDE. OUTCOME OF A QUARREL. PERTH, April 6. At Kalgoorlie, a miner named Cromeri and his wife were found deadjin their house. Prior to the tragic discovery sounds of quarrelling had been heard. Indications point to the fact that Cromeri shot his wife and then himself.
